3 more bodies found in quake-hit Bohol towns

/ 10:30 PM October 17, 2013

This Tuesday, Oct. 15, 2013 photo shows a collapsed building in Bohol after a 7.2-magnitude earthquake struck the central Philippine island of Bohol in the morning. AP

TAGBILARAN CITY, Bohol, Philippines—Rescuers recovered two bodies in Loon town and another in Maribojoc town on Thursday afternoon, Engr. Verneil Balaba of the Office of the Civil Defense based in Bohol said.

He said all the victims were female.

The recovery brought to 160 the total number of fatalities in Bohol.  One hundred eighty-eight (188) others were reported injured.

Balaba said they were keeping the number of the missing persons at 21 because they had yet to verify the identities of the victims.

He said they wanted to check if the two women found in Loon were among the 11 who were reported missing in the municipality.

The 10 others were in Tagbilaran City, 3; Clarin, 3; and Antequera, 4.
